Parent-infant Psychotherapy
Psychodynamic Therapy with Infants and Parents (abbr. PTIP) aims to relieve emotional disturbances within the parent(s), the baby, and/or their interaction, for example, postnatal depression and anxiety, infant distress with breastfeeding and sleep, and attachment disorders. It rests on attachment theory and psychoanalysis. Sigmund Freud suggested that a modification of his method could be applied to children, and child analysis was introduced in the 1920s by [Anna Freud].., [Melanie Klein], and Hermine Hug von Hellmuth. Klein speculated on infantile experiences to understand her patients' disorders but she did not practice PTIP. Donald Winnicott, a pediatrician and analyst, focused on the mother-baby interplay in his theorizing and his brief parent-child consultations, but he did not work with PTIP.

Obesity-Induced Perivascular Adipose Tissue Dysfunction in Vascular Homeostasis
Perivascular adipose tissue (PVAT) is an additional special type of adipose tissue surrounding blood vessels. Under physiological conditions, PVAT plays a significant role in regulation of vascular tone, intravascular thermoregulation, and vascular smooth muscle cell (VSMC) proliferation. PVAT is responsible for releasing adipocytes-derived relaxing factors (ADRF) and perivascular-derived relaxing factors (PDRF), which have anticontractile properties.

Glucagon-like Peptide-1 Receptor Agonists
Type 2 diabetes mellitus (T2DM) is a heterogeneous, chronic, progressive metabolic disease accounting for 90–95% of all diabetes. Glucagon-like peptide-1 (GLP-1) receptor agonists are a new class of antihyperglycemic drugs that enhance appropriate pancreatic β-cell secretion, pancreatic α-cell (glucagon) suppression, decrease liver glucose production, increase satiety through their action on the central nervous system, slow gastric emptying time, and increase insulin action on peripheral tissue. They are effective in the management of type 2 diabetes mellitus and have a favorable effect on weight loss.

Primary Localized Cutaneous Nodular Amyloidosis and Sjögren’s Syndrome
Primary localized cutaneous nodular amyloidosis (PLCNA) is a rare condition attributed to plasma cell proliferation and the deposition of immunoglobulin light chains in the skin without association with systemic amyloidosis or hematological dyscrasias. It is not uncommon for patients diagnosed with PLCNA to also suffer from other auto-immune connective tissue diseases, with Sjögren’s syndrome (SjS) showing the strongest association.

Heme Oxygenase-1 and Osteoarthritis
Osteoarthritis (OA) is a common aging-associated disease that clinically manifests as joint pain, mobility limitations, and compromised quality of life. Today, OA treatment is limited to pain management and joint arthroplasty at the later stages of disease progression. OA pathogenesis is predominantly mediated by oxidative damage to joint cartilage extracellular matrix and local cells such as chondrocytes, osteoclasts, osteoblasts, and synovial fibroblasts. Under normal conditions, cells prevent the accumulation of reactive oxygen species (ROS) under oxidatively stressful conditions through their adaptive cytoprotective mechanisms. Heme oxygenase-1 (HO-1) is an iron-dependent cytoprotective enzyme that functions as the inducible form of HO. HO-1 and its metabolites carbon monoxide and biliverdin contribute towards the maintenance of redox homeostasis. HO-1 expression is primarily regulated at the transcriptional level through transcriptional factor nuclear factor erythroid 2 (NF-E2)-related factor 2 (Nrf2), specificity protein 1 (Sp1), transcriptional repressor BTB-and-CNC homology 1 (Bach1), and epigenetic regulation. Several studies report that HO-1 expression can be regulated using various antioxidative factors and chemical compounds, suggesting therapeutic implications in OA pathogenesis as well as in the wider context of joint disease.

Interplay between Thyroid Disorders and T2DM
Thyroid disorders (TD) and diabetes mellitus (DM) are the two endocrinopathies with the highest prevalence in the general population that frequently coexist. Thyroid dysfunction is more common in people with type 2 diabetes mellitus (T2DM) compared to normoglycemic individuals. Untreated TD can impair glycemic control, increasing the risk of diabetes complications. Hyperinsulinemia can affect the morphology of the thyroid gland by promoting the proliferation of thyroid tissue and increasing the size of thyroid nodules. Metformin can confer benefits in both endocrinopathies, while other antidiabetics, such as sulfonylureas, can negatively affect thyroid function.

Insulin Resistance and Liver Disease
Insulin resistance (IR) is defined as a lower-than-expected response to insulin action from target tissues, leading to the development of type 2 diabetes through the impairment of both glucose and lipid metabolism. IR is a common condition in subjects with nonalcoholic fatty liver disease (NAFLD) and is considered one of the main factors involved in the pathogenesis of nonalcoholic steatohepatitis (NASH) and in the progression of liver disease. The liver, the adipose tissue and the skeletal muscle are major contributors for the development and worsening of IR.

Dyadic Developmental Psychotherapy
Dyadic developmental psychotherapy is a psychotherapeutic treatment method for families that have children with symptoms of emotional disorders, including complex trauma and disorders of attachment. It was originally developed by Daniel Hughes as an intervention for children whose emotional distress resulted from earlier separation from familiar caregivers. Hughes cites attachment theory and particularly the work of John Bowlby as theoretical motivations for dyadic developmental psychotherapy. Dyadic developmental therapy principally involves creating a "playful, accepting, curious, and empathic" environment in which the therapist attunes to the child's "subjective experiences" and reflects this back to the child by means of eye contact, facial expressions, gestures and movements, voice tone, timing and touch, "co-regulates" emotional affect and "co-constructs" an alternative autobiographical narrative with the child. Dyadic developmental psychotherapy also makes use of cognitive-behavioral strategies. The "dyad" referred to must eventually be the parent-child dyad. The active presence of the primary caregiver is preferred but not required. A study by Arthur Becker-Weidman in 2006, which suggested that dyadic developmental therapy is more effective than the "usual treatment methods" for reactive attachment disorder and complex trauma, has been criticised by the American Professional Society on the Abuse of Children (APSAC). According to the APSAC Taskforce Report and Reply, dyadic developmental psychotherapy does not meet the criteria for designation as "evidence based" nor provide a basis for conclusions about "usual treatment methods". A 2006 research synthesis described the approach as a "supported and acceptable" treatment, but this conclusion has also proved controversial. A 2013 review of research recommended caution about this method of therapy, arguing that it has "no support for claims of effectiveness at any level of evidence" and a questionable theoretical basis.
